  • Patent number: 11823250
    Abstract: Techniques are provided for estimating a delivery time for a product in a supply chain. One method comprises obtaining an order for at least one product; calculating a similarity-based feature and/or a proximity-based feature for the order; and applying the calculated similarity-based feature and/or the calculated proximity-based feature for the order to a machine learning engine that generates an estimated delivery time for the order, wherein the machine learning engine is trained using characteristics from historical orders. The similarity-based feature for the order can be calculated using a delivery time value of historical orders in a given order cluster where the order was assigned based on a predefined distance metric between the order and features of each order cluster. The proximity-based feature for the order can be calculated using a delivery time value of the historical orders that satisfy one or more predefined recency criteria.

  • Patent number: 11776041
    Abstract: The disclosed embodiments relate to a computer implemented recommender system/method which enables the computer to provide more “emotionally” relevant/connected, and therefore more likely to be successful, recommendations while minimizing dependency on historical data as well susceptibility to bias, e.g. monetary and/or sponsor based. The disclosed embodiments segment a target set of known users into groups based on similar characteristics and then associate each group with one or more unique sets of affinities derived from the social media interactions of a general population having similar affinities. Similarly, a unique set of affinity characteristics is derived, and stored in a data structure, for each of a set of recommendations. The unique sets of affinities associated with the groups are compared with the set of affinity characteristics associated with each recommendations to derive a subset thereof relevant to the users of the particular group.

  • Patent number: 11756105
    Abstract: Disclosed are systems, methods, and non-transitory computer-readable media for message timing optimization. A message timing optimization system determines optimized times to transmit messages to users based on historical transaction data. For example, the message timing optimization system may determine an optimal time to transmit a recommendation message to a user to perform a subsequent, such as repurchasing an item, refreshing a password, and the like. The message timing optimization system uses historical transaction data describing previous transactions performed by the user and/or other users to determine probability values indicating the likelihood that a user will perform a subsequent action at various time periods after the user performed an initial transaction.

  • Patent number: 11756140
    Abstract: Methods and systems for selecting fare paths. A machine learning model is trained on historical fare path data. An output of the machine learning model provides a fare path selection prediction for each fare path. In response to a request from a client device, flight paths fulfilling the request are determined, fare paths are determined by combining the set of flight paths with pricing units, the machine learning model is applied on the fare paths to determine a subset of fare paths for which the selection prediction is higher than a threshold, details of the subset of fare paths are queried, valid fare paths are determined, and details of a subset of the valid fare paths are returned to the client device. The details of the subset of the valid fare paths may be displayed on the client device for final selection of a fare path.
